The Rescue 2000 operating principle
A proven, repeatable process
We set up a food drop, identify 20 to 40 of the most vulnerable families per drop, deliver tailored support, food, shelter, or education, and document each outcome. Repeating that process with discipline is what turns goodwill into measurable change.

Relationships over transactions
We serve families by name, not programs by number. Our work is relational by design, and documentation sits at the center of it, clear reporting and storytelling that let supporters see real outcomes rather than take them on faith.

Accountability you can verify
We work only with vetted local partners, put the majority of every donation directly into programs, and never fundraise from the people we serve. Every project is documented and transparent, and we'd rather you check than trust us blindly.
